What Are Rain Gutters?

Rain gutters are systems designed to manage the flow of rainwater from your roof down to the ground. They collect water runoff and guide it away from your home's foundation. This simple yet vital system can greatly extend the lifespan of your home and ensure its structural integrity.

Why Do You Need Rain Gutters?

Having a robust gutter system is essential for several reasons:

  • Water Damage Prevention: Without gutters, rainwater can pool around your foundation, leading to cracks and other forms of water damage.
  • Mold and Mildew Mitigation: Excess moisture can contribute to mold growth, posing health risks to your family.
  • Erosion Control: Properly functioning gutters help prevent soil erosion around your property.
  • Foundation Stability: By channeling water away from the foundation, you safeguard your home’s structural stability.

Types of Rain Gutters Solutions

There are several types of gutter systems available, each designed to meet different needs and preferences:

1. K-Style Gutters

K-style gutters are widely used and have a flat bottom and back, resembling the shape of the letter "K". They can carry a larger volume of water compared to other styles, making them ideal for homes with larger roofs.

2. Half-Round Gutters

These gutters have a semi-circular design, which offers a classic aesthetic that complements certain architectural styles. They are generally more expensive and may require more frequent maintenance due to their larger openings.

3. Fascia Gutters

Fascia gutters are built directly into the fascia board of the roof. They provide a seamless look and can be installed in a variety of finishes and colors, making them a popular choice for modern homes.

4. Box Gutters

Box gutters are designed to handle larger volumes of water, making them great for commercial buildings or homes with extensive roofs. They can be more complex to install but are highly effective in large-scale applications.

Choosing the Right Material for Your Gutters

When selecting a gutter system, the choice of material is critical. Each material has its advantages and disadvantages. Here are the most common types:

  • Aluminum: Lightweight, resistant to rust, and available in a variety of colors. It’s a popular choice due to its moderate cost and effectiveness.
  • Vinyl: Affordable and easy to maintain, vinyl gutters are lightweight and resistant to rust and corrosion. However, they can become brittle in extreme temperatures.
  • Copper: Known for its aesthetic appeal and durability, copper gutters develop a beautiful patina over time. They are, however, one of the most expensive options.
  • Steel: Galvanized and stainless steel gutters are robust and long-lasting, but they may rust if not properly painted or maintained.

The Installation Process: A Step-by-Step Guide

Installing a gutter system is a process that requires precision and knowledge. Here’s a step-by-step breakdown of how the installation typically unfolds:

1. Planning and Measurement

Before installation, it’s crucial to measure your roofline and determine the location for downspouts. Proper planning is essential for effective water drainage.

2. Gathering Materials

Ensure you have all the necessary materials, including gutters, downspouts, brackets, and hangers before beginning the installation.

3. Cutting the Gutters to Size

Measure and cut the gutters to fit the specified lengths. Make sure to account for any corners or turns.

4. Mounting the Gutters

Using brackets and hangers, secure the gutters to the roofline. Ensure they have a slight slope toward the downspouts to facilitate proper drainage.

5. Installing Downspouts

Attach the downspouts to the gutters, directing them away from the foundation. Proper positioning ensures effective water flow away from the house.

6. Sealing Connections

Seal all joints with silicone caulk to prevent leaks. This step is vital to maintaining the integrity of your gutter system.

Maintenance: Keeping Your Gutters in Top Condition

Regular maintenance is crucial for ensuring the longevity and effectiveness of your rain gutters solution. Here are some maintenance tips:

  • Routine Cleaning: Clear out leaves, twigs, and debris from the gutters regularly, especially during the fall when leaves are abundant.
  • Check for Leaks: Periodically inspect your gutters for any signs of leaks or damage and address them promptly.
  • Inspect Downspouts: Ensure that downspouts are not clogged and that water flows freely away from your home.
  • Seasonal Checks: Conduct a thorough inspection at the start of each season to prepare for upcoming weather changes.
